Description
This illustrated magazine is a copy of "Nouveau Tintin", a French-language weekly comic book magazine. The visible cover features a humorous scene typical of the Franco-Belgian style, with three characters drawn against a backdrop of palm trees and a sunset, on a blue and orange gradient background. At the top, the title "nouveau tintin" is printed in red and white letters on a blue band, accompanied by the mention "L’hebdomadaire des super-jeunes de 7 à 77 ans" (The weekly for super-young people from 7 to 77).
On the left edge, you can see the mention "n°16", as well as the prices for France and Switzerland ("France: 3.50 F, Suisse: 2.95 F"), which places this issue in the 1970s or early 1980s. The style of the logo and illustration evokes the magazine's transitional period, marked by the appearance of new characters and a more offbeat tone in Franco-Belgian comics.
The cover features comic book characters with typical clear-line graphics, one of whom is hidden behind a palm tree trunk, while another holds a spherical bomb, and a third seems on alert, pipe in mouth and cane in hand. Several humorous elements are integrated: a military helmet, a grenade, a small red flower, and a saber planted in the ground.
The binding is stapled, visible on the left edge, and the cover shows slight signs of use, including a slight central vertical crease and minor wear on the corners, consistent with a period magazine that has been handled but well preserved. The colors remain vibrant and the visual on the front cover is intact.
The entire front is perfectly legible, with no apparent annotations or visible tears. The graphic presentation, the condition of the binding, and the typography correspond to a vintage edition sought after by collectors of old comic press.

Did you know? The magazine "Tintin", launched in Belgium in 1946, underwent several variations and graphic evolutions, including "Nouveau Tintin" in the 70s, which introduced new authors and characters while maintaining the tradition of Franco-Belgian comics. This magazine was a springboard for many emblematic comic artists.
